Top Contracts Executive directs and develops an organization's contracts administration function. Collaborates with legal team to ensure the preparation of proposals, negotiation processes, and contract administration follow company policies and adhere to legal requirements. Being a Top Contracts Executive directs the development of policies and processes that govern the contract administration staff and provide guidance on contract terms and the assessment of contract proposals. Utilizes expert knowledge of the contract life cycle, types of contracts, and applicable government regulations to lead and develop strategies for negotiation of complex or high-value contracts to meet business objectives. Additionally, Top Contracts Executive typically requires a bachelor's degree or equivalent. Sometimes requires certification like the NCMA Certified Professional Contract Manager (CPCM). Typically reports to senior management. The Top Contracts Executive manages a departmental function within a broader corporate function. Develops major goals to support broad functional objectives. Approves policies developed within various sub-functions and departments. To be a Top Contracts Executive typically requires 8+ years of managerial experience.     The Contracts team collaborates with our technical, finance, and business development teams to submit quality proposals for project funding opportunities and negotiates contracts with a wide variety of customers, subcontractors, and vendors. We pride ourselves on our ability to provide superior service and expertise that contributes to the company’s mission to solve complex problems and deliver innovative software solutions to our customers.


    Kitware seeks a Contracts Administrator to assist with all aspects of the contracting lifecycle for government customers. The administrator will be responsible for reviewing solicitations, assisting in the preparation of proposals, negotiating contract terms with the US Government and other government contractors, issuing and negotiating subcontracts, and providing post-award support.


    The Contracts Administrator will interact with corporate executives, project managers, team members, auditors, collaborators, government customers, government contractors, and vendors in various capacities. Kitware’s government customers include a wide variety of federal agencies, from the Department of Defense, the Department of Interior, the Department of Commerce, the Department of Health and Human Services, and the Department of Energy.

Schenectady (/skəˈnɛktədi/) is a city in Schenectady County, New York, United States, of which it is the county seat. As of the 2010 census, the city had a population of 66,135. The name "Schenectady" is derived from a Mohawk word, skahnéhtati, meaning "beyond the pines". Schenectady was founded on the south side of the Mohawk River by Dutch colonists in the 17th century, many from the Albany area. They were prohibited from the fur trade by the Albany monopoly, which kept its control after the English takeover in 1664.
